Кто за то чтобы сделать полноценный аналог opencart на Yii?

Не относящиеся к фреймворку и программированию вопросы
Аватара пользователя
xoma
Сообщения: 641
Зарегистрирован: 2009.04.02, 15:24
Откуда: Ногинск
Контактная информация:

Re: Кто за то чтобы сделать полноценный аналог opencart на Yii?

Сообщение xoma »

Привет, друзья!

Поддерживаю идею. Готов принимать посильное участие в разработке.
В качестве отправной точки можно посмотреть на реализацию магазина в Юпи (https://github.com/yupe/yupe/tree/maste ... ules/store и еще порядка 6 модулей).

У нас накопился кое-какой опыт и представление каким должен быть современный движок магазина.
Готовы им делиться.
Аватара пользователя
xoma
Сообщения: 641
Зарегистрирован: 2009.04.02, 15:24
Откуда: Ногинск
Контактная информация:

Re: Кто за то чтобы сделать полноценный аналог opencart на Yii?

Сообщение xoma »

maleks писал(а):
ev22box писал(а):
maleks писал(а):сталкивался с 2-мя разными архитектурами в друпале, везде свои плюсы и минусы, так что тут в начале нужно правильно расставить приоритеты.
Если не сложно опишите в чем их принципиальные различия?
Магазин - не простая вещь.
Вот уберкарт пришел не совсем к логичной архитектуре, подробнее.
Просто есть товар и у товара есть характеристики.
И получается конкретная рубашка коллекции Superman, размера XL, цвета красного - это какой то один артикул.
Но как теперь вводить в систему и показывать на сайте весь этот набор рубашек.
Ну вот в убере решили сделать так что есть артикул базового товара.
К товару прибавляются атрибуты и указывается на сколько эти атрибуты меняют базовую цену и какой становится артикул. И как то оно все уходит от простоты.
Т.е. если самому думать, то надо не попасть в такие ошибки.
Сразу так делать чтобы был товар, его артикул, а витрина - это уже отдельно.
Мы сделали примерно тоже самое. Как и большинство других движков. Из возможных решений: вообще не вводить понятие "Вариант товара".
Зеленая рубашка и красная рубашка - это два разных товара, две записи в базе данных.
Вложения
Варианты товаров в юпи
Варианты товаров в юпи
Yupe Товары редактирование.png (57.78 КБ) 16747 просмотров
SSDD
Сообщения: 43
Зарегистрирован: 2013.11.06, 18:47

Re: Кто за то чтобы сделать полноценный аналог opencart на Yii?

Сообщение SSDD »

andreyrud писал(а):
wokster писал(а):В тех движках которые сейчас есть есть много чего удобного, но напрочь отсутствуют:...
ИМХО, ничего из перечисленного не нужно. И вообще, админка для магазина - это 1С. А хороший магазин это тот что хорошо умеет взаимодействовать с допиленной 1С.
взаимодействовать с 1С это хорошо но админка должна быть, 1С не решит всех задач с администрированием
andreyrud
Сообщения: 265
Зарегистрирован: 2011.09.26, 14:59

Re: Кто за то чтобы сделать полноценный аналог opencart на Yii?

Сообщение andreyrud »

1С прекрасно решает проблемы обычного не интернет магазина. А главное, решает проблему с кадрами, потому что операторов 1С как грязи, а умеющих работать с вашей суперадминкой 0.
zelenin
Сообщения: 10596
Зарегистрирован: 2013.04.20, 11:30

Re: Кто за то чтобы сделать полноценный аналог opencart на Yii?

Сообщение zelenin »

andreyrud писал(а):1С прекрасно решает проблемы обычного не интернет магазина. А главное, решает проблему с кадрами, потому что операторов 1С как грязи, а умеющих работать с вашей суперадминкой 0.
начиная делать магазин, глупо сразу завязываться на сторонний и специфичный продукт. Это должна быть опция и никак иначе.
Аватара пользователя
xoma
Сообщения: 641
Зарегистрирован: 2009.04.02, 15:24
Откуда: Ногинск
Контактная информация:

Re: Кто за то чтобы сделать полноценный аналог opencart на Yii?

Сообщение xoma »

andreyrud писал(а):1С прекрасно решает проблемы обычного не интернет магазина. А главное, решает проблему с кадрами, потому что операторов 1С как грязи, а умеющих работать с вашей суперадминкой 0.
1C важен, но для старта мелкого магазина избыточен. Так что стоит сначала определиться с целевой аудиторией продукта.
Вот тут http://research.cmsmagazine.ru/chto-dej ... -studijam/ интересное исследование.
Аватара пользователя
ElisDN
Сообщения: 5845
Зарегистрирован: 2012.10.07, 10:24
Контактная информация:

Re: Кто за то чтобы сделать полноценный аналог opencart на Yii?

Сообщение ElisDN »

Ради идеи проект интересный, а вот в плане сроков реализации и сложностей маркетинга для спроса со стороны бизнеса... есть резонные сомнения, что всё пойдёт по оптимистичному сценарию.

Ниша здесь крайне узкая и специфичная, так что отхватить часть славы того же OpenCart будет весьма сложно. Узкая в плане малого числа серъёзных заказчиков из малого бизнеса, обращающих внимание на экзотические проекты вместо больших и отлаженных. А также недостатка специалистов, готовых изучать новые чужие необкатанные CMS и CRM вместо использования проверенных.

И про специфичность. Интернет-магазины в частности и бизнесы в общем сильно отличаются друг от друга. OpenCart в виду своей простоты и полуплатности служит как лёгкое решение для построения типовых магазинов. А в реальных бизнесах все сложности таятся именно в кастомизации. Дальше уже реально проще переписать на фреймворке и перейти на Битрикс.

Это в бесплатных идейных проектах для эстетического удовлетворения можно блеснуть крутостью своего кода и поспорить в комментах. А в коммерческих заказчику вообще не важно, какую CMS и на каком языке брать. Лишь бы проект был сделан по ТЗ и ничего не ломалось.

Оптимальный подход - сделать или переделать CMS под имеющийся бизнес, а не переделывать бизнес для подстройки под CMS. Поэтому лучшая CMS - это построенная собой под любые капризы себя любимого. Так что построение универсального решения из коробки с учётом всех хотелок миллионов бизнесменов - задача из разряда построения искусственного интеллекта.

А для тренировки навыков и принесения реальной пользы миру можно попробовать сделать несколько узконишевых CMS или компонентов для конкретных направлений бизнеса: для магазина одежды, обуви, ларька шаурмы...
andreyrud
Сообщения: 265
Зарегистрирован: 2011.09.26, 14:59

Re: Кто за то чтобы сделать полноценный аналог opencart на Yii?

Сообщение andreyrud »

xoma писал(а):1C важен, но для старта мелкого магазина избыточен.
Хорошая интеграция с 1С маст хев, если магазин собирается работать а не просто существовать.
Аватара пользователя
ev22box
Сообщения: 15
Зарегистрирован: 2014.01.17, 01:28

Re: Кто за то чтобы сделать полноценный аналог opencart на Yii?

Сообщение ev22box »

andreyrud писал(а):
wokster писал(а):В тех движках которые сейчас есть есть много чего удобного, но напрочь отсутствуют:...
ИМХО, ничего из перечисленного не нужно. И вообще, админка для магазина - это 1С. А хороший магазин это тот что хорошо умеет взаимодействовать с допиленной 1С.
видимо прочно сидите на битриксе. скажите это тем тысячам людей что качали опенкарт. да и 1с не панацея. если у вас не завод а продажа дамских сумочек или чехлов для телефона то вам 1с только в нагрузку. мелкая бухгалтерия уходит на аутсорс, для которыхуже есть адекватные облачные решения типа e-kontur.
andreyrud
Сообщения: 265
Зарегистрирован: 2011.09.26, 14:59

Re: Кто за то чтобы сделать полноценный аналог opencart на Yii?

Сообщение andreyrud »

Большинство скачавших опенкарт, существуют а не работают. Система бух. учета основа работы и 80% ее функциональности с точки зрения ведущих этот бизнес. Витрина, те непосредственно сам магазин, это довольно тупое визуальное представление обычных полок + касса. Посему практически трудно монетизировать что-либо в этой витрине, а вот в рамках модулей 1С - запросто.
zelenin
Сообщения: 10596
Зарегистрирован: 2013.04.20, 11:30

Re: Кто за то чтобы сделать полноценный аналог opencart на Yii?

Сообщение zelenin »

andreyrud писал(а):Большинство скачавших опенкарт, существуют а не работают. Система бух. учета основа работы и 80% ее функциональности с точки зрения ведущих этот бизнес. Витрина, те непосредственно сам магазин, это довольно тупое визуальное представление обычных полок + касса. Посему практически трудно монетизировать что-либо в этой витрине, а вот в рамках модулей 1С - запросто.
чувствуется в вас говорит опыт, но поверьте зарубежом об 1С не слыхивали и как-то работают. Да и в России есть магазины-миллионики, обходящиеся без 1С.
andreyrud
Сообщения: 265
Зарегистрирован: 2011.09.26, 14:59

Re: Кто за то чтобы сделать полноценный аналог opencart на Yii?

Сообщение andreyrud »

zelenin писал(а):чувствуется в вас говорит опыт, но поверьте зарубежом об 1С не слыхивали и как-то работают. Да и в России есть магазины-миллионики, обходящиеся без 1С.
Таких нет это раз. Отсутствие поддержки системой 1С выливается в ручную поддержку той же 1С это два. В России 1С стандарт дефакто это три. На западе те же самые проблемы с системами бух учета, домноженные на их специфику это четыре.

Короче, нужно сильно подумать прежде чем пытаться сваять очередной виртуалмарт или опенкарт. Таких не дошедших до середины и заброшенных проектов великое множество. С монетизацией точно будут проблемы. Кроме того, я переписал свой магазин с Yii1 на Yii2 и получил 600мс вместо 350...
zelenin
Сообщения: 10596
Зарегистрирован: 2013.04.20, 11:30

Re: Кто за то чтобы сделать полноценный аналог opencart на Yii?

Сообщение zelenin »

andreyrud писал(а):Таких нет это раз.
я не предположил, а утверждаю, т.к. знаю. Вы опровергаете, но знать не можете. Несерьезный диалог.
andreyrud
Сообщения: 265
Зарегистрирован: 2011.09.26, 14:59

Re: Кто за то чтобы сделать полноценный аналог opencart на Yii?

Сообщение andreyrud »

Я бы предложил писать крупные блоки(модули). Например модуль корзины заказов, модуль каталога с категориями, модуль карточки товара, модуль отзывов к товару. Причем упор сделать на легкость смены дизайна. Естественно никаких композеров, пусть скачивают и модифицируют под свои нужды и структуру.
Аватара пользователя
chungachguk
Сообщения: 435
Зарегистрирован: 2012.07.17, 11:52

Re: Кто за то чтобы сделать полноценный аналог opencart на Yii?

Сообщение chungachguk »

Уже даже здесь композер помешал
Аватара пользователя
maleks
Сообщения: 1985
Зарегистрирован: 2012.12.26, 12:56

Re: Кто за то чтобы сделать полноценный аналог opencart на Yii?

Сообщение maleks »

xoma писал(а): Мы сделали примерно тоже самое. Как и большинство других движков. Из возможных решений: вообще не вводить понятие "Вариант товара".
Зеленая рубашка и красная рубашка - это два разных товара, две записи в базе данных.
Так сделано и в drupal commerce, это наиболее популярный сейчас двиг магазина под друпал.
Получается единичный артикул товара - единичная запись в базе товаров.
Но этот товар - это внутренняя сущность.
А внешне же у товара должна быть :
- своя страница, с чпу, мета тегами и т.д.
- своя позиция в каталоге.

Поэтому в друкоммерсе:
- сначала создается товар
- потом нужно идти и создавать ему представление.
- при создании товара можно выбрать существующее представление или представлению указать какие товары он представляет.

Очевидно что для простых товаров владельцу сайта нужно выполнять двойную работу, хотя после стона страждущих они создали некие модули которые имитируют создание товара в 1 шаг, но это не суть.
Yii2 universal module sceleton - for basic and advanced templates
andreyrud
Сообщения: 265
Зарегистрирован: 2011.09.26, 14:59

Re: Кто за то чтобы сделать полноценный аналог opencart на Yii?

Сообщение andreyrud »

А как быть с описаниями на зеленую и красную рубашки? С какого момента страницы с рубашками разных цветов или размеров начнут понижаться в выдачи как дубли? Это все при том, что для бухгалтерии это все совершенно разные товары и учет их отдельный.
Аватара пользователя
maleks
Сообщения: 1985
Зарегистрирован: 2012.12.26, 12:56

Re: Кто за то чтобы сделать полноценный аналог opencart на Yii?

Сообщение maleks »

andreyrud писал(а):А как быть с описаниями на зеленую и красную рубашки? С какого момента страницы с рубашками разных цветов или размеров начнут понижаться в выдачи как дубли? Это все при том, что для бухгалтерии это все совершенно разные товары и учет их отдельный.
это мне вопрос?
В схеме друпал коммерса, у них на сайте одна страница. А товары разные для бухгалтерии.
Вот пример:
http://demo.commerceguys.com/ck/tops/dr ... rce-hoodie
Yii2 universal module sceleton - for basic and advanced templates
Аватара пользователя
wokster
Сообщения: 308
Зарегистрирован: 2013.09.06, 14:12
Контактная информация:

Re: Кто за то чтобы сделать полноценный аналог opencart на Yii?

Сообщение wokster »

Должна быть гибкость:
1 товар - 1 артикул
или
1 товар - много артикулов, к которым привязаны характеристики (цвет или к-во Гб), при этом набор картинок для каждого свой, если нет то выводить из другого артикула или выводить нет фото. При этом есть характеристики привязанные к товару, а есть которые ростут от артикула.
Но в любом случае товар и артикул вещи разные, хотя и могут совпадать в ряде случаев.

1С - это не для малого бизнеса. Основная часть пользователей это магазины однодневки. Купил движок, попробовал не получилось забыл. Они чаще не используют 1с, чем используют. Но возможность интеграции с 1с быть должна, возможно как доп. модуль за доп. плату.

Например в украине есть единый налог. Для него надо сдавать раз в год отчет о вале, причем без расшифровки. Тупо цифра годового Вала. Нах при этом нужен 1с?
Аватара пользователя
BeforyDeath
Сообщения: 13
Зарегистрирован: 2012.05.23, 13:09
Откуда: Москва\Воркута
Контактная информация:

Re: Кто за то чтобы сделать полноценный аналог opencart на Yii?

Сообщение BeforyDeath »

Принимаю участие.
Постараюсь в ближайшие дни отписаться, что я думаю об этом. Есть свой не малый интерес, требования и варианты спонсирования. Это не совсем opencart, но он мне симпатизирует )
ЗЫ .. всё выше прочитанное, как я понимаю, не особо относится в целом к идеи и вы немного расплываетесь в функционале, ответа на который не когда не найти
© Дело не в том, что ты дурак, а в том, что ты им остаёшься.
Ответить